.mainc .najava .naslov {
	border:none;
	background-image: none;
	padding:5px 10px;
	line-height:22px;
	height:32px;
}
.mainc .najava .sadrzaj {
	border:none;
}
.mainc #sidebar {
	border:none;
	background: none;
	padding-top:0px;
}

.mainc #kalendar_container .ui-datepicker {
	border:none;
}
.mainc #kalendar_container .ui-datepicker-header  {
	background-image: none;	
}
.mainc #kalendar_container .ui-datepicker-calendar{
	border:none;
}
.mainc #kalendar_container .ui-datepicker-inline table.ui-datepicker-calendar td {
	border-left:none;
}
/* #menu-hor ul > li { */
/* 	border-left:1px solid #fff; */

/* } */
/* #menu-hor ul > li a { */
/* 	padding: 0px 15px; */
/* } */
/* #menu-hor ul { */
/* 	margin-top:5px; */
/* } */
/* #menu-hor .navbar-inner { */
/* 	min-height:32px; */
/* } */
#menu-hor .border {
	width: 1px;
	height: 20px;
	background-color: #FFF;
	position: absolute;
	right: 0;
	top: 5px;
	opacity:0.5;
}
#menu-hor .navbar .nav > li > a {
	padding:5px 12px;
	text-transform: uppercase;
}
#menu-hor .navbar-inner {
	min-height:31px;
}
#main-container {
	background-color: #fff;
}
body.xs #main-container {
	width:auto;
}
body.lg .container {
	width: 1170px;
}
body.md .container {
	width: 970px;
}
body.sm .container {
	width: 100%;
}
#content {
	margin-top:0px;
}
#sidebar {
	margin-top:0px;
}
.container{
	padding-left:10px;
	padding-right:10px;
}
.row {
	margin-left:-10px;
	margin-right:-10px;
}
.col-xs-1, .col-sm-1, .col-md-1, .col-lg-1, .col-xs-2, .col-sm-2, .col-md-2, .col-lg-2, .col-xs-3, .col-sm-3, .col-md-3, .col-lg-3, .col-xs-4, .col-sm-4, .col-md-4, .col-lg-4, .col-xs-5, .col-sm-5, .col-md-5, .col-lg-5, .col-xs-6, .col-sm-6, .col-md-6, .col-lg-6, .col-xs-7, .col-sm-7, .col-md-7, .col-lg-7, .col-xs-8, .col-sm-8, .col-md-8, .col-lg-8, .col-xs-9, .col-sm-9, .col-md-9, .col-lg-9, .col-xs-10, .col-sm-10, .col-md-10, .col-lg-10, .col-xs-11, .col-sm-11, .col-md-11, .col-lg-11, .col-xs-12, .col-sm-12, .col-md-12, .col-lg-12{
	padding-left:10px;
	padding-right:10px;
}
body.mainc.bootstrap3 .vesti .vest-teaser.leva, 
body.mainc.bootstrap3 .vesti .vest-teaser.desna {
    width: 50%;
    margin:0px;
}
body.mainc.bootstrap3 .vesti .vest-teaser.desna {
	padding-left:10px;
}
.lastImage img {
	width:auto;
	box-shadow:none;
}
.lastImage div.cssbakery_transbox {
	background-color: black; 
	margin:0px; 
	top:0px; 
	height:60px; 
	width:100%;
}
.pagination .hidden {
    display: block !important;
}
.pagination  {
	display:block;
}
body.mainc.bootstrap3 .galerija_slike .thumbnail {
    width: 150px;
    height: 130px;
    margin-bottom:auto;
}
body.mainc.bootstrap3 .galerija_slike .img-responsive, .thumbnail > img, .thumbnail a > img {
	display:inline-block;
}
body.mainc.bootstrap3 .izvestajSaUtakmice .detaljiMeca {
	width:50% !important;
}
.statistika_i_detalji .statistika-col {
	width:50% !important;
	margin-right:0px;
}
.statistika_i_detalji .detaljiMeca {
	width:50%;
	margin-left:0px;
}
.statistika-col .naziv_tabele.naziv_tabele_normal,
 .izvestajSaUtakmice table.statistika {
	width:100% !important;
	margin-right:0px;
}
.dogadjaji.ui-accordion .ui-accordion-content {
	padding:0px 30px;
	overflow:visible;
	font-size:14px;
}
#myTabContent.tab-content{
	overflow:visible;
}
.vestRow h1 {
	text-transform: uppercase;
	font-weight: bold;
}
.naziv_tabele.naziv_tabele_big {
	height:85px;
}
.naziv_tabele.naziv_tabele_big h1 {
	font-weight: bold;
}
.timeline td.rez {
	width:30px;
}
.izvestajTrenera .izvestaj {
	width:100%;
	margin-right:0px;
}
.navbar-brand {
	text-shadow: 2px 2px 6px #000;
	font-size:20px;
}
.navbar-toggle {
	border-color:#fff;
	padding:5px 10px;
	color:#fff;
}
.navbar-collapse {
	padding-right:0px;
}
body.xs .nav {
	float:none;
	margin-right:0px;
}
body.xs .nav > li {
	display:block;
	float:none;
}
#menu-hor .dropdown.open:not(:hover) .dropdown-menu {
  display: none;
}
body.xs #menu-hor .dropdown .dropdown-menu {
  display: none;
}
body.xs #menu-hor .dropdown-menu {
	float:none;
	width:100%;
	position: relative;
}
body.xs #menu-hor .dropdown.open .dropdown-menu {
  display: block;	
}
body.xs .vesti .vest-teaser.leva {
	border-right:none;
}
body.xs .vesti .vestRow {
	border-bottom:none;
}
.vest_full h1 {
	text-transform: uppercase;
	font-weight:bold;
	margin-top:0px;
}
.vest_full .uvod, .vest_full .glavni, .vest_full .glavni p {
	font-size:14px;
	line-height: 18px;
	text-align: justify;
}
body.bootstrap3 {
        background-attachment:fixed;
        background-position: center top;
}
#menu-hor .collapse {
	display:block;
}
.mainc #header {
	background-size: 100% auto;
}
.mainc.sm #header, .mainc.md #header {
	background-size: 100% 100%;
}
.panel-heading, .najava .naslov, #kalendar_container .ui-datepicker-title,
#menu-hor .navbar .nav > li > a {
	text-shadow: 1px 1px 1px rgb(0, 0, 0);
}
#menu-hor .navbar .nav > li.dropdown.open > a {
	text-shadow: none;
}
#main-row {
	margin-left:-20px; 
	margin-right:-20px;
}
.xs #main-row {
	margin-right:-10px;
}
.xs .main-row-col {
	padding-right:0px;
}
.izvestajTrenera .embed-responsive {
	width:100%;
}
